다음을 통해 공유


IMFContentDecryptorContext::InitializeHardwareKey 메서드(mfidl.h)

디스플레이 드라이버가 새 하드웨어 키를 초기화할 때 사용되는 IHV 관련 정보를 반환할 수 있습니다.

구문

HRESULT InitializeHardwareKey(
  [in]           UINT       InputPrivateDataByteCount,
  [in, optional] const void *InputPrivateData,
  [out]          UINT64     *OutputPrivateData
);

매개 변수

[in] InputPrivateDataByteCount

InputPrivateData가 지정하는 버퍼의 바이트 수입니다.

[in, optional] InputPrivateData

이 매개 변수의 내용은 의 구현에 의해 정의됩니다.
보안 프로세서에서 실행되는 보호 시스템입니다. 콘텐츠에는 라이선스 또는 스트림 속성에 대한 데이터가 포함될 수 있습니다.

[out] OutputPrivateData

반환 데이터는 보호 시스템 구현 구현에 의해 정의됩니다.
보안 프로세서에서 실행되는 입니다. 콘텐츠에는 기본 하드웨어 키와 연결된 데이터가 포함될 수 있습니다.

반환 값

메서드가 성공하면 S_OK를 반환하고, 성공하지 않으면 HRESULT 오류 코드를 반환합니다.

요구 사항

   
지원되는 최소 클라이언트 Windows 10 [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2016 [데스크톱 앱만 해당]
대상 플랫폼 Windows
헤더 mfidl.h
라이브러리 Mfplat.lib
DLL Mfplat.dll

참고 항목

IMFContentDecryptorContext